My story

Allow me to introduce you to Avalon and Peony, two of the loveliest ladies you’ll ever meet. These two girls are unrelated but we consider them mom and daughter because Peony took Avalon under her wing as soon as they met and Avalon taught Peony that people weren’t as scary as she thought they were. In true JCCC fashion, Peony was semi feral and in rough shape when we took her in. She had been hit by a car which left her with severe bruising, a broken leg, and a kidney on the verge of rupturing (but you should have seen the other guy!). Due to the injuries she sustained, removing her leg and kidney was the best course of action for her but no worries, it doesn’t bother her in the slightest. At first Peony really wanted nothing to do with us which was fair considering we had stolen her leg and kidney but with the help of Avalon and wet food (lots of wet food) Peony started to come out of her shell. Peony is very shy and takes some time to warm up to people. Any sudden movements scare her and cause her to run to her safe place but she will quickly reappear once she realizes she may have overreacted. She loses her mind when it comes to wet food, like seriously, she lives for it. As soon as it is time for the wet food, Peony will appear and begin rubbing all over your legs while screaming at you to serve her immediately. This is a very beneficial trait when earning her trust because food really is the way to her heart and she is very open to bribery. While a little jumpy, Peony is a very sweet girl with a kind spirit. She enjoys pets when she gets to know you and will follow you around, often meowing loudly and excitedly. She is a bit of a tripping hazard sometimes, just so you know. While Peony can be a bit standoffish, Avalon is the complete opposite. She will drop everything to make new friends and make you smile. Like Peony, Avalon came to us a little worse for wear. Due to an eye infection as a kitten, Avalon was left with very damaged eyes. One was beyond saving and had to be removed but the other still had vision and we wanted to save it. Avalon underwent three procedures to remove excess scar tissue from her eye and allowed her to retain some vision. While it might look like she can’t see anything, she absolutely can, which is simply amazing. Avalon has seen (no pun intended) a specialist for her eye and we don’t anticipate her eye causing any issues in the future. This obviously isn’t a guarantee but we are hopeful she will not need any further procedures. As mentioned before, Avalon is happy to make friends. She enjoys greeting people and loves to be held, purring loudly as soon as she receives the adoration she deserves. She really just makes you happy no matter what. Some might think she would have a harder time navigating the world with her altered vision but you would never know. She runs around the room, climbs, chases toys, etc all without any hesitation because she’s just that amazing. Truly just a perfect little cat. As if it wasn’t obvious, Peony and Avalon are available as a pair only. We would never dream of separating these two girls and breaking the bond they so obviously share with each other. They were meant for each other. They need a calm home with no young children where Peony can open up and be herself. Peony is about 1 year and Avalon is currently 11 months old (as of 2.12.25). They are both spayed, UTD on core vaccinations, FeLV vaccinated, FeLV/FIV tested, microchipped, dewormed, and on monthly flea preventative. Their adoption fee is $100 and their adoption application can be found here: www.jcccats.org/adoption-application
